As an admin on Digimon Wiki, I have to say no to that. Digimon's localized names aren't completely consistent, and there are cases when a Digimon's English name is the same as another's Japanese name (Anomalocarimon and Scorpiomon), or when two completely separate Digimon have the same English name at one point (Chackmon and Bearmon). And to top it off, Xuanwumon and Zhuqiaomon constantly have their names swapped somewhere.

Even Bandai seems to be leaning to "unlocalize" some Digimon. Omegamon has kept its Japanese name in some recent games, and Digimon Crusader (Heroes! in the US) literally uses Japanese names for every Digimon, including the very famous ones who use localized names everywhere else like Piyomon.

Digimon's case simply can't be compared to Pokémon because its localization is a mess, which is a reason why many fans prefer to stick to Japanese names, and there's even an entire Wiki that uses exclusively Japanese names.
